Scope and Content

This series consists of analog articles, newspaper clippings, oral history interviews, and published and unpublished manuscripts; concerning the history of the School of Law.

Statement of Arrangement

Materials are arranged in idiosyncratic original order.

Restrictions on Access

Materials do not circulate. Materials are available by appointment only. Appointments must be made at least 72 hours in advance. Folders containing non-directory personally identifiable information about students, employee evaluations, grievance/disciplinary proceedings, salary/income/financial status, mental/physical health, allegations of misconduct that are unresolved or to which the accused has not responded, or anonymous donors, are restricted.
